Symptom Checker

What is your MacBook doing?

These are the most common symptoms I see. If yours matches, text me and I will tell you if it is a quick fix or something bigger.

Screen is cracked or black
If the glass is shattered but you still see the image, it may just need a display replacement. If it is completely black, the issue could be the display cable or logic board.
Won't hold a charge
Batteries degrade after 500–1000 cycles. If your MacBook dies at 30% or swells against the trackpad, it is time for a replacement. Swelling can damage the trackpad and chassis.
Keyboard keys stuck or repeating
Butterfly keyboards are notorious for stuck and double-typing keys. Dust, crumbs, or liquid can cause this. Some models qualify for Apple's program — I can check and advise.
Won't turn on at all
No power can mean a dead battery, failed logic board, damaged charging port, or liquid corrosion. I run a full diagnostic to pinpoint the exact component before quoting.
Liquid spilled on it
Turn it off immediately and do not charge it. Bring it in as fast as possible — corrosion starts within hours. The sooner I clean it, the higher the chance of full recovery.
Loud fans / overheating
Thermal issues often mean dust-clogged vents, dried thermal paste, or a runaway process. I deep-clean the cooling system and reapply thermal paste when needed.
